The Birmingham Bus Bash was held on the 10th September 2017 on the fairground at Cannon Hill Park. Various old and new buses to see from National Express West Midlands and Wythall Transport Museum. Many vintage Birmingham City Transport buses was there at the time. 


Organised by National Express West Midlands, the last Bus Bash was held on Sunday 10th September 2017 (I'm not aware of one being held in 2018, or if they will do one for 2019). It was held on the fairground (to the far end of the park and near the footpaths that run alongside the River Rea route). A collection of buses from the Wythall Transport Museum, some in private hands and of course National Express West Midlands.

Four old Metrobuses at least one of these was part of the Wythall Transport Museum collection (three in private ownership).

NOA 462X - 2502 / 2462 | 159 to Coventry | West Midlands Travel / Birmingham City Transport

WDA 835T - 6835 | 52 to Beeches Estate | West Midlands Travel / Birmingham City Transport

D912 NDA - 2912 | 900 Timesaver | West Midlands Travel

F53 XOF - 3053 | 900 to Birmingham - Airport Link | West Midlands Travel

Now some vintage Birmingham City Transport buses now part of the Transport Museum Wythall collection.

2976 - JOJ 976 | 1 to Acocks Green via Moseley | West Midlands Travel / Birmingham City Transport

3009 - MOF 9 | 52 to Beeches Estate via Walsall Road | West Midlands Travel / Birmingham City Transport


1486 - GOE 486 | Outer Circle 11 | West Midlands Travel / Birmingham City Transport

Green and red NXWM buses. The green ones are electric hybrid. That pair I think are based in Wolverhampton and Dudley. The green buses in Birmingham have since been repainted red (such as on the 61 and 63 along the Bristol Road), but are still green and yellow inside.
